
The AirTAC Airtac SAIJ100 Adjustable Cylinder SAIJ100BX550-40S is a genuine double-acting ISO 15552 profile-barrel air cylinder with a Ø100mm bore and 550mm stroke, G1/2 air ports and adjustable end cushioning. Its standardized mounting interface makes it a drop-in replacement for other ISO 15552 cylinders in automation lines.
The AirTAC SAIJ100X550-40-S is a double-acting ISO 15552 profile cylinder featuring a rear stroke adjuster, providing a usable travel window of 510 to 550 mm. It delivers a robust 5497 N of push force at 0.7 MPa, making it well-suited for heavy-duty positioning tasks. The extruded aluminum barrel includes sensor grooves on both sides for flexible switch placement.
This specific configuration incorporates a SUS304 stainless steel rod for superior corrosion resistance and utilizes a PT tapered port thread. The rear adjuster acts purely as a mechanical stop to fine-tune the end position during commissioning; it does not hold the load without live air pressure. For position-holding requirements, an external pilot-operated check valve or a related SAIL lock cylinder is necessary.

Dial in the exact 510 to 550 mm travel window during product size transitions without physically replacing the cylinder.
Fine-tune the retract end position during initial commissioning to perfectly align heavy workpieces.
Leverage the 5497 N push force at 0.7 MPa to move and index substantial loads along an automated line.
Select this adjustable-stroke model over a fixed SAI when your application requires precise end-position tuning during machine setup or product changeover without swapping cylinders or adding external stopper blocks. The 25 mm rod diameter and M20x1.5 rod thread provide substantial rigidity, but because the stroke is 550 mm, an external guide is strongly recommended to prevent excessive side-loading on the barrel.
When specifying a replacement, ensure you match the 100 mm bore, 550 mm nominal stroke, 40 mm adjustment range, PT G1/2 port, and the -S magnet option. The SAIJ mounting set includes Basic, FA, LB, TC, FTC, TCM1, and TCM2, omitting the FB, CA, CB, and CR variants. If your force requirements are lower, stepping down to an 80 mm bore yields 3518 N of push force at 0.7 MPa.
